I am a Licensed Professional Counselor and have worked as a therapist for over 15 years. I work with adults and couples, using an eclectic mix of therapeutic techniques. Some of my favorites are Person-Centered, Solution-Focused, Dialectical Behavioral Therapy, Mindfulness, Cognitive Behavioral Therapy, Paradoxical Intervention and the Gottman Method.

My therapeutic approach is based on the belief that we all have insight and solutions within ourselves. Often, we can benefit from some compassionate, non-judgmental guidance in getting in touch with our authentic selves. On this journey together, we can discover the changes that you truly want to make and how to bring your inner wisdom to the surface.
